US Marshals Service Transfers 50,000 Bitcoin (BTC) to Coinbase Prime

A large crypto transfer from an unknown wallet to an address linked to the U.S. government has sparked speculation about the government's next move in disposing of seized digital assets.

On Feb. 27, a single transaction moved 10,000 Bitcoin (BTC), currently valued at over $590 million, from an unknown wallet to an address linked to the U.S. government, according to crypto analytics firm Arkham Intelligence. The transfer might be related to the government's custody of crypto assets seized from Silk Road, a now-defunct dark web marketplace.

However, there is limited information on what happens with the tokens after they are deposited on a centralized platform. Earlier in the day, Bitcoin’s price fell from $61,000 to $59,000, but this decline occurred before the transaction took place.

In 2022, the DOJ announced that it had seized over 50,000 BTC and arrested James Zhong, who pleaded guilty to wire fraud after the government alleged he manipulated the transaction system of Silk Road in 2012.

The last confirmed sale of Silk Road assets by the government was in March 2023, when it sold 9,861 coins for $216 million, as per court filings. The government had outlined plans to sell the remaining assets in four tranches throughout that year, but no follow-up communication regarding any additional sales has been provided since then.

Wallets associated with the U.S. government currently hold $12 billion in Bitcoin and smaller amounts of other seized cryptocurrencies, according to Arkham.
